About This Book

This volume gathers essays from leading Protestant theologians on the doctrine of God.

Contributors address topics such as divine attributes, Trinity, and revelation.

The book engages both historical sources and current debates within Protestant thought.

Readers will find critical assessments of traditional and revisionist positions.
